問題タブ [android-camera]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
android - 奇妙なサムスンギャラクシーSカメラプレビュー
GoogleのCameraアプリコードとほぼ同じコードを使用していますが、非常に奇妙な結果が得られています。私のアプリケーションとGoogleのカメラアプリの内部で、プレビューが動かなくなったり、奇妙な線で覆われたりします。プレビューは通常、携帯電話のカメラアプリで最後に表示されるものです。
サムスンのモデルはI9003です。同じコードは、Samsungが廃止したばかりのI9000でも正常に動作しました。このコードは、HTCWildfireでも正常に機能します。
これに対する解決策はありますか?
アプリケーション内で写真を撮った後、カメラのプレビューが正常になることに気づきました。Googleカメラアプリケーションでも同じことが起こっています。
android - 変更されたライブカメラプレビューの表示
私は現在、カメラのライブプレビューを表示できるAndroidアプリを作成しましたが、ライブピクセル操作(つまり、画像をグレースケール、セピアトーンにするなど)を実行する方法を探しています。今のところ、これを以前に行った人のコードは見つかりませんでした。
どんな助けでもいただければ幸いです。
android - 一部のバグを回避するために、action_get_content インテントで強制的にカメラを開く
次のコードを使用してギャラリーから画像を選択する場合、新しい画像を撮るオプションもあり、それを行うと (デフォルトの画像ギャラリーに) 保存され、その画像を選択できます。
私の最終的な目標は、「ギャラリーから選択する」と「写真を撮る」という 2 つのオプションを持つことです。私の質問 - 上記のインテントを介してカメラを自動的に起動する方法はありますか?
カメラの意図を使用するという意味ではありません。
カメラの意図でテストしているときに、2 つの主なバグに遭遇しました。 [OK] ボタンのバグと小さな画像が返されることです。そのため、他の方法が可能かどうか疑問に思っていました。おそらくそうではありませんが、試してみる価値はあります..?
android - AndroidカメラのNV21形式から白黒画像を抽出
私はいくつかのグーグル検索を行ってきましたが、この形式に関する十分な情報を見つけることができませんでした. これは、カメラ プレビューの既定の形式です。それに関する良い情報源と、その形式で写真/プレビュー画像からデータを抽出する方法を誰かが提案できますか? 具体的には、白黒画像を抽出する必要があります。
編集:そのフォーマットはYCbCr 420 Semi Planarとも呼ばれているようです
android - onActivityResultでのカメラの操作の問題
「写真の選択」と「写真の撮影」の2つのオプションがあります。写真の選択機能は完全に機能していますが、写真の撮影に問題があります。保存後、主に保存した画像を画像ビューに表示します。
私の写真の場所を定義しました:
私のカメラリスナー:
次に、カメラインテントを開始するためのコード(photoPathが正しいことに注意してください):
OK、この時点まではすべて問題ないようです。写真が撮影され、画像が指定された場所に保存されます。
現在、画像を画像ビューに表示しようとしています(ユーザーが画像の良さを確認した後、画像をアップロードできます)。
私のonActivityResult:
それが私が現在試している方法ですが、onActivityResultで次のものを使用してみました。
しかし、上記の方法を試してみるたびに、NPEを取得します。
編集:
上記のNPEは、次の場合に発生します。
android - Androidカメラが回転します
Motorola Defy OS Android 2.1を使用しており、カメラプレビューを使用してアプリケーションを作成しています。問題は、Android2.1を搭載したSamsungGalaxy Sではカメラが正常に動作するが、Motorolaではカメラが90度回転することです。私はこれをやろうとしました:
しかし、それは機能していません。私はまだ解決策を見つけられませんでした。
android - ビデオをストリーミングするための Android での YUV から h263/h264 への圧縮
Android からネットワークにビデオをストリーミングし、C# で記述したサーバーで受信しようとしています。
カメラのメソッドでYUVデータをキャプチャonPreviewFrame
し、サーバーに送信して、このデータを画像に変換して表示しています。
すべて正常に動作しますが、問題は、データを直接送信しているため、ストリーミング プロセスに多くの遅延があることです。遅延を最小限に抑えるために、この YUV データを h263 または h264 (android 3.0+ のみ) 形式にエンコードする方法はありますか?
利用可能な標準ビデオ形式でビデオを録画する機能もMediaRecorder
ありますが、ビデオは SD カードのファイルに保存されます。ネットワークにストリーミングできるように、記録されているビデオからストリームを取得する方法はありますか? これにより、変換プロセスの労力が軽減されます。
ありがとう
android - 写真を撮ってバイト配列として保存するAndroid
ここに簡単なコードがありますが、何らかの理由でデータが保存されていません。ばかげていると思いますが、理解できないようです。どんな助けでも大歓迎です。
コードを実行すると、コールバックのログインが呼び出されず、「画像」が「データ」を保存しません。何かご意見は?正面カメラで写真を撮ろうとしていますが、特別なものが必要ですか?
私もこれらの権限を持っています
android - Android: サポートされているビデオ サイズを取得する
うまくいけば、これは答えやすい質問です。Android でサポートされているビデオ キャプチャ サイズのリストを取得するにはどうすればよいですか? また、サポートされているビデオ キャプチャ フレーム レートのリストを取得するにはどうすればよいですか? ビデオ専用の に相当するものを探していCamera.getParameters().getSupportedPictureSizes()
ます...
API レベル 7 で動作するソリューションが必要です。ありがとうございます。